## Building Access — Spares Room (Hullbrook Annex)

Contractors: the spare hardware room is down the east corridor on the ground floor, third door on the left. Sign in at the front desk first and grab a visitor lanyard. Anything you take out, jot it in the blue logbook — yes, even the little stuff. The door self-locks, so don't wedge it. To get in, punch in the code below.

staff pass of hagug-taguf = bdg-HJ-9

Subject: Master key transfer — Fennick Tower

Dispatch team, the full master key set for Fennick Tower has been audited, tagged, and sealed in the grey lockbox by our office manager, M. Calloway. The set covers all floors plus the mechanical rooms, so treat this as a high-sensitivity run. Courier pickup is scheduled for Tuesday at noon from the facilities office. Please observe the confidential hand-over instruction that follows below.

dispatch memo: the istwyn norwyn courier leaves the lamael kaswyn briwyn tamix jorael gorix zoreth holir ledger at gate 3079 under passcode 677723

## Further Reading

Snapshot testing in the Quillpane component library captures serialized render output and compares it against committed baselines. For review purposes, note that baseline files are treated as code: changes require two approvals, and the serializer strips any runtime-injected values before writing to disk, which limits the risk of sensitive data landing in the repository. A complete description of the serializer's redaction rules and the baseline approval workflow is maintained on the following internal page.

runbook for hahag-bajeg: https://jira.lumiclabs.internal/projects/projects/pages/display

**Release checklist — Corvage FX rounding fix.** Confirm half-even rounding applied in the Thistledown conversion path. Run the regression suite against all minor-unit currencies. Verify ledger totals reconcile to the cent across the Ashgrove test set. Do not ship if any delta exceeds one minor unit. Record sign-off against the build token below.

build token for fajop-kageg: htk14_a2d40227103e0f